1999 Citroen Xsara vs. 2000 Toyota Corolla
To start off, 2000 Toyota Corolla is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1999 Citroen Xsara.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1999 Citroen Xsara would be higher. At 1,398 cc (4 cylinders), 1999 Citroen Xsara is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2000 Toyota Corolla (87 HP) has 13 more horse power than 1999 Citroen Xsara. (74 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2000 Toyota Corolla should accelerate faster than 1999 Citroen Xsara.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Citroen Xsara weights approximately 70 kg more than 2000 Toyota Corolla.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2000 Toyota Corolla (123 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 10 more torque (in Nm) than 1999 Citroen Xsara. (113 Nm @ 3400 RPM). This means 2000 Toyota Corolla will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1999 Citroen Xsara.
Compare all specifications:
1999 Citroen Xsara | 2000 Toyota Corolla | |
Make | Citroen | Toyota |
Model | Xsara | Corolla |
Year Released | 1999 | 2000 |
Body Type | Hatchback |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1398 cc | 1298 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 74 HP | 87 HP |
Torque | 113 Nm | 123 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3400 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 3 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1080 kg | 1010 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4170 mm | 4370 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1710 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1410 mm | 1480 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2550 mm | 2650 mm |
